Item 5.07. Submission of Matters to a Vote of Security Holders

 

As previously announced, on November 24, 2020, INSU Acquisition Corp. II (n/k/a Metromile, Inc.) (the “Company”) entered into an Agreement and Plan of Merger and Reorganization (as amended, the “Merger Agreement”) by and among the Company, INSU II Merger Sub Corp. (“Merger Sub”), and MetroMile, Inc. (n/k/a Metromile Operating Company) (“Metromile”), which provides for, among other things, Merger Sub to be merged with and into Metromile with Metromile being the surviving corporation in the merger and a wholly owned subsidiary of the Company (the “Merger” and together with the other transactions contemplated by the Merger Agreement, the “Transactions”). As a result of the Transactions, Metromile and its various operating subsidiaries will become subsidiaries of the Company, with the former stockholders of Metromile becoming stockholders of the Company.

 

On February 9, 2021, the Company held a special meeting in lieu of its 2021 annual meeting of stockholders (the “Special Meeting”).  At the Special Meeting, holders of the Company’s Class A Common Stock, par value $0.0001 per share (the “Class A Common Stock”), and holders of the Company’s Class B Common Stock, par value $0.0001 per share (the “Class B Common Stock”, and together with the Class A Common Stock, the “Common Stock”) voted together as a single class. At the Special Meeting, only those holders of shares of Common Stock at the close of business on December 30, 2020, the record date, were entitled to vote. As of the record date, 31,386,667 shares of Common Stock were outstanding and entitled to vote. At the Special Meeting, a total of 20,644,408 shares of Common Stock, representing approximately 65.77% of the outstanding shares of Common Stock entitled to vote, were present online or by proxy, constituting a quorum to conduct business.

 

At the Special Meeting, the proposals described below were considered. Each proposal voted on at the Special Meeting is further described in detail in the Company’s definitive proxy statement/prospectus filed with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ission and mailed to stockholders commencing on or about January 19, 2021 (“Proxy Statement”).

 

The final results of the matters submitted to a vote of stockholders at the Special Meeting are as follows:
